VPN总是自动关闭?别慌!网络工程师教你排查与解决方法
在现代远程办公、跨国协作和隐私保护日益重要的背景下,虚拟私人网络(VPN)已成为我们日常工作中不可或缺的工具,许多用户反映,使用过程中经常遇到“VPN总是自动关闭”的问题,这不仅影响工作效率,还可能带来数据泄露风险,作为一位资深网络工程师,我将从技术原理出发,带你一步步排查并解决这一常见但棘手的问题。
我们要明确一个事实:VPN自动断开并非一定是软件故障,它可能是由系统设置、网络环境或服务器策略共同作用的结果,以下是几种最常见的原因及对应的解决方案:
-
网络连接不稳定
如果你的网络本身波动频繁(如Wi-Fi信号弱、运营商限速或DNS解析失败),VPN客户端可能因检测到“链路异常”而主动断开,建议你:- 使用有线连接替代无线;
- 更换路由器信道,避免干扰;
- 在命令行中执行
ping 8.8.8.8测试连通性; - 若发现丢包率高,可尝试更换DNS(如1.1.1.1或阿里DNS)。
-
防火墙或杀毒软件拦截
Windows Defender、第三方杀毒软件(如卡巴斯基、360)或企业级防火墙可能将VPN进程误判为威胁,解决方法是:- 检查防火墙日志,确认是否有“阻止VPN服务”记录;
- 将VPN客户端添加到白名单;
- 临时关闭杀毒软件测试是否恢复稳定连接。
-
服务器端策略限制
部分企业或商业VPN服务商设置了“空闲超时”机制,若用户长时间无数据传输,会自动释放连接,这是为了节省带宽资源,应对方式:- 登录VPN管理后台,查看是否可调整“会话超时时间”;
- 在本地配置Keep-Alive心跳包(某些客户端支持此功能);
- 使用OpenVPN等开源协议,手动配置ping间隔参数(如
keepalive 10 60)。
-
操作系统更新或电源管理
Windows系统的省电模式可能会在后台暂停网络适配器,导致VPN中断,解决办法:- 进入“电源选项” → “更改计划设置” → “更改高级电源设置”;
- 找到“无线适配器设置”,设为“最高性能”;
- 确保“允许计算机关闭此设备以节约电源”选项被禁用。
-
客户端版本过旧或兼容性问题
老版本的OpenVPN、WireGuard或商业客户端(如Cisco AnyConnect)可能存在已知Bug,建议:- 升级至最新版本;
- 若问题依旧,尝试切换协议(如从PPTP改为IKEv2);
- 查阅官方论坛或社区,搜索类似案例。
最后提醒:如果以上方法均无效,请考虑联系你的IT部门或VPN服务商获取技术支持,他们可以查看日志文件(如/var/log/vpn.log或Windows事件查看器中的System日志),定位具体断开原因。
VPN不是“一装就灵”的黑盒工具,它的稳定性依赖于网络环境、配置细节和持续维护,掌握这些基础排查技能,你不仅能解决当前问题,还能在未来更从容地应对各类网络异常。

半仙加速器-海外加速器|VPN加速器|vpn翻墙加速器|VPN梯子|VPN外网加速











